اسکریپت پورتال دانشجویی مبتنی بر وب در PHP MySQL

برای دانلود اسکریپت پورتال دانشجویی مبتنی بر وب در PHP MySQL به لینک زیر بروید

📥 برای دانلود اینجا کلیک فرمایید

اسکریپت پورتال دانشجویی مبتنی بر وب در PHP و MySQL


پورتال دانشجویی یک سامانه جامع و کارآمد است که به منظور تسهیل فرآیندهای مرتبط با دانشجویان، اساتید و مدیران دانشگاه‌ها طراحی شده است. این سیستم، نقش واسطه‌ای بین کاربران مختلف و داده‌های مربوط به دانشگاه را ایفا می‌کند، و امکانات متنوعی را در قالب یک بستر یکپارچه فراهم می‌آورد. توسعه چنین سیستمی نیازمند استفاده از فناوری‌های قدرتمند و قابل اطمینان، مانند PHP برای سمت سرور و MySQL برای مدیریت پایگاه داده‌ها است، که در کنار هم، امنیت، کارایی و انعطاف‌پذیری لازم را برای یک سامانه تعاملی و پویا فراهم می‌سازند.
در ابتدا، باید بدانید که طراحی و پیاده‌سازی یک اسکریپت پورتال دانشجویی مبتنی بر وب، فرایندی است که نیازمند شناخت دقیق نیازهای کاربران، ساختار داده‌ها و معماری نرم‌افزار است. این پروژه معمولاً شامل بخش‌های مختلفی است، از جمله مدیریت کاربران، ثبت‌نام دانشجویان، برنامه‌های درسی، نمره‌دهی، اطلاعیه‌ها، اخبار، و امکانات مدیریتی برای کارمندان دانشگاه. تمامی این بخش‌ها باید به گونه‌ای طراحی شوند که به راحتی قابل توسعه و نگهداری باشند، و در عین حال، از امنیت بالایی برخوردار باشند.
نکات کلیدی در توسعه اسکریپت پورتال دانشجویی
یکی از مهم‌ترین موارد، امنیت سیستم است. در پروژه‌های مبتنی بر PHP و MySQL، باید توجه ویژه‌ای به جلوگیری از حملات SQL injection، XSS (Cross-site scripting) و CSRF (Cross-site request forgery) داشت. استفاده از توکن‌های امنیتی، فیلتر کردن ورودی‌ها، و رمزنگاری داده‌ها، از جمله راهکارهای موثر در این زمینه هستند. همچنین، پیاده‌سازی سیستم احراز هویت قوی، نقش‌بندی کاربران، و سطوح دسترسی متفاوت، اهمیت زیادی دارند تا هر کاربر فقط به امکانات مجاز خود دسترسی یابد.
در طراحی پایگاه داده، استفاده از ساختارهای مناسب، جداول مرتبط و کلیدهای اصلی و خارجی، نقش مهمی ایفا می‌کند. برای مثال، جداولی مانند students، courses، grades، faculty، and users، باید با توجه به نیازهای سیستم طراحی شوند. در این زمینه، استفاده از زبان SQL در کنار PHP، امکان مدیریت داده‌ها را به صورت مؤثر و سریع فراهم می‌آورد. همچنین، برای بهبود کارایی، می‌توان از ایندکس‌ها و پرس‌وجوهای بهینه بهره برد.
در بخش سمت کاربر، رابط کاربری باید ساده، جذاب و قابل فهم باشد. طراحی صفحات وب با HTML، CSS و JavaScript، نه تنها باید زیبا باشد، بلکه باید واکنش‌گرا (Responsive) باشد تا در دستگاه‌های مختلف به خوبی نمایش داده شود. استفاده از فریم‌ورک‌هایی مانند Bootstrap، می‌تواند روند طراحی را تسهیل کند و نتیجه نهایی، یک سایت جذاب و کاربرپسند ب... ← ادامه مطلب در magicfile.ir

برای دانلود کرد به سایت اصلی بروید دانلود از لینک زیر می باشد

📥 برای دانلود اینجا کلیک فرمایید